    Fantasy Baseball Levels
    Ratings and Levels measure your performance against your opponents, based on your gameplay in Head-to-Head Leagues only.
    Level Rating Percentiles
    diamond level Diamond 900+ 99th
    platinum level Platinum 800-899 95th-98th
    gold level Gold 700-799 81st-94th
    silver level Silver 600-699 60th-80th
    bronze level Bronze 0-599 0-59th

    • Javier Assad serves up two homers in loss Sunday
      Javier Assad wasn’t at his best in Sunday night’s loss to the Cardinals, giving up four runs on five hits over his five innings of work.

      Advice: The right-hander piled up eight strikeouts on the night while issuing three free passes. All of the damage done against him came on two bad pitches, that Paul Goldschmidt pulverized for a pair of two-run homers — one in the third inning and another in the fifth. Assad got seven swings and misses on 81 pitches on the night, registering a strong CSW of 35 percent. He’ll look to bounce back as he carries his impressive 2.17 ERA, 1.16 WHIP and a 54/23 K/BB ratio (58 innings) into Saturday’s matchup against the Reds. Rotoworld Sunday, 9:20 pm

    • Jose Altuve has two hits, SB in win over A’s
      Jose Altuve went 2-for-5 with two RBI and a stolen base in a win over the A’s on Sunday.

      Advice: Not many people are talking about Altuve, but he’s having yet another solid year with a .296/.353/.468 triple slash to go along with nine home runs, 20 RBI, and eight steals. He’ll always provide solid run totals while hitting at the top of the Astros’ lineup and is one of the most reliable players in fantasy baseball. Rotoworld Sunday, 4:02 pm

    • Yusei Kikuchi struggles through three innings
      Yusei Kikuchi was pulled after allowing five runs and eight hits in three innings Sunday against the Tigers.

      Advice: Kikuchi’s velocity was down 1.5 mph on this fastball and about 2.5 mph on his secondary pitches today, and he failed to record a strikeout against the 17 batters he faced. It was easily his worst performance of the year. Hopefully, the velocity drop can be explained by an illness or something else minor. Rotoworld Sunday, 12:27 pm
       
    • Roughed up in no-decision
      Kikuchi escaped Sunday's 14-11 loss to Detroit with a no-decision, yielding five earned runs on eight hits over just three innings. He did not record a walk or strikeout.

      Advice: Kikuchi got roughed up in this one, surrendering four extra-base hits including a solo home run to Spencer Torkelson. The five earned runs are a season high for Kikuchi, who entered this game on a four-game streak allowing two runs or fewer. The 32-year-old still sports a solid 3.25 ERA after Sunday's outing, but more regression could be coming if his 0.74 HR/9 normalizes to his career average of 1.56. His is tentatively slated for a home start next weekend against the Pirates. Rotowire.com Sunday, 12:17 pm

    • Cole Irvin confirmed to start Monday vs. Red Sox
      Cole Irvin will start Monday’s game against the Red Sox.

      Advice: Irvin will be taking the rotation spot of John Means after Means was placed on the injured list. Irvin was mostly effective in his rotation efforts earlier in the year, and he has a 3.15 ERA and 30/8 K/BB over his 45 2/3 innings thus far in 2024. Because of his inability to miss bats, he’s a risky streaming option whenever he takes the mound. Rotoworld Sunday, 9:49 am

    • Secures save No. 14
      Finnegan struck out one batter in a perfect ninth inning against the Mariners on Saturday to earn his 14th save of the season.

      Advice: Finnegan dotted the inside corner to strike out Cal Raleigh before getting both Mitch Garver and Julio Rodriguez to ground out. With that, Finnegan is now up to 14 saves, two behind Emmanuel Clase and Ryan Helsley for the MLB lead. His last save prior to Saturday was May 14, as he went a while without being used and squandered a save chance, but Finnegan has only strengthened his grasp on the closer job in Washington with his performance this season. In turn he's also given the organization leverage in trade talks that will inevitably take place this summer. Rotowire.com Sunday, 12:55 am
       
    • Another quality start Saturday
      Gilbert gave up one run on three hits over six innings in a no-decision against the Nationals on Saturday. He struck out four without walking a batter.

      Advice: Gilbert allowed a run in the second inning on a couple singles, a stolen base and a sacrifice fly, but that was the extent of the damage. While his efforts weren't rewarded with a win, Gilbert continued his run of strong pitching with a third consecutive quality start since his eight-run hiccup in Minnesota on May 9. Gilbert is tied with Jose Berrios and Seth Lugo for the most quality starts in baseball this season with nine in 11 turns to date. Rotowire.com Saturday, 11:48 pm
       
    • Escapes with save
      Helsley allowed two runs on four hits in one inning but earned the save in Saturday's 7-6 win over the Cubs. He did not walk or strike out a batter.

      Advice: Helsley had gone 11 innings without allowing a run, and he hadn't given up multiple hits in an appearance since April 27. Luckily for the Cardinals, they gave him a three-run lead to protect, and that was just enough leeway in this one. Helsley is 16-for-17 in save chances this season with a 1.96 ERA, 1.00 WHIP and 24:4 K:BB over 23 innings. His lone blown save came in his season debut, and he remains one of the top closers in baseball despite pitching for a mediocre team. Rotowire.com Saturday, 8:01 pm
